The Makeup of the Eye


The eye's structure is complex, comprising a number of vital parts. Key components consist of:



  • Cornea: The clear front layer that assists focus light.

  • Lens: Changes shape to focus light onto the retina.

  • Retina: A layer at the rear of the eye that senses light and sends signals to the mind.

  • Optic Nerve: Transmits visual information from the retina to the brain.


Each component adds to exactly how we view photos. A healthy and balanced eye enables clear vision, while any kind of damages to these elements can result in significant vision problems. Understanding of this makeup help people in comprehending exactly how different eye problems establish.


Common Eye Conditions


Numerous problems can affect vision and need focus. Some common eye problems include:



  • Nearsightedness (Nearsightedness): Trouble in seeing remote items clearly.

  • Hyperopia (Farsightedness): Problem concentrating on close things.

  • Cataracts: Clouding of the lens, influencing quality.

  • Glaucoma: Damage to the optic nerve, frequently linked to enhanced pressure in the eye.


These conditions can manifest in numerous signs and symptoms, including blurriness, halos around lights, or eye strain. Early detection and treatment are vital to protect against getting worse vision.


Significance of Routine Eye Examination


Routine eye examinations are critical in protecting vision health and wellness. A detailed eye examination commonly consists of:



  • Visual Acuity Test: Steps the intensity of vision.

  • Intraocular Stress Dimension: Screens for glaucoma.

  • Retinal Exam: Look for indications of damages or disease.


Experts recommend grownups obtain an eye examination every two years, or every year after age 60. These check-ups aid in recognizing early indications of eye conditions, allowing for prompt intervention. Prioritizing eye care adds dramatically to preserving lasting vision wellness.

UV Protection and Sunglasses


Ultraviolet (UV) rays can create significant harm to the eyes. Long-lasting exposure may lead to cataracts and various other significant problems.


Picking sunglasses with correct UV protection is important. Search for glasses that block 100% of UVA and UVB rays.


Take into consideration the adhering to attributes:



  • Polarized lenses: They decrease glare from reflective surfaces.

  • Lens color: Darker lenses do not constantly mean better UV defense; check for a UV rating.

  • Wraparound styles: They use much better overall insurance coverage against UV direct exposure.


Routine eye tests can aid keep track of any kind of damages caused by UV direct exposure.


Display Time and Eye Pressure


Excessive display time can result in electronic eye strain, creating pain and fatigue. This problem is extra typical with extended use computers, tablets, and smartphones.


To minimize eye stress, select the 20-20-20 policy: every 20 mins, consider something 20 feet away for 20 seconds.


Integrating blue light filters on tools can likewise help. Other tips consist of:



  • Appropriate lighting: Lower glare from displays by changing lighting problems.

  • Blink frequently: This aids maintain moisture on the eyes.


Regular examinations with eye care services can aid in managing screen-related eye issues effectively.

Vital Nutrients for Eye Health And Wellness


Particular nutrients are important for ideal eye function. Vitamin A is critical for keeping healthy vision and stopping night loss of sight. It aids the retina function efficiently and is discovered in foods like carrots, wonderful potatoes, and spinach.


Vitamin C sustains overall eye health and wellness and reduces the threat of cataracts. Citrus fruits, strawberries, and bell peppers are outstanding resources. Likewise, Vitamin E secures the eyes from oxidative stress, discovered in almonds and sunflower seeds.


Lutein and zeaxanthin, carotenoids discovered in leafed eco-friendlies, aid filter harmful blue light. Foods abundant in omega-3 fats, such as salmon and flaxseeds, support retinal health and wellness. Consuming a mix of these nutrients can substantially benefit eye feature.

What to Anticipate During an Eye Exam


A typical eye examination includes a series of analyses to assess visual acuity and total eye wellness. The process normally begins with a person history testimonial, determining any signs or worries.


Tests may include:



  • Visual acuity examination

  • Refraction evaluation

  • Slit lamp examination

  • Intraocular stress dimension


Individuals could receive dilating drops to obtain a more clear view of the interior eye framework. This can enhance the examination process, allowing for detailed analysis.


The whole see can take between 30 to 60 minutes, depending on the intricacy of the examinations. Understanding these steps can assist relieve any type of anxiousness connected with eye examinations.

Laser and Refractive Surgical Treatment


Laser and refractive surgeries, such as LASIK and PRK, offer a permanent option for vision improvement. These treatments improve the cornea to enhance light concentrate on the retina.


LASIK includes producing a thin flap in the cornea, while PRK gets rid of the epithelium prior to reshaping the cornea straight. Both surgeries are normally fast and done under local anesthetic.


Candidates for these surgical treatments need to undertake thorough eye examinations to establish suitability. Prospective threats and negative effects consist of dry eyes, glare, and undercorrections. Despite these, many clients experience substantial renovations in their vision, often lowering or getting rid of the requirement for glasses or contacts.

First Aid for Eye Injuries


In case of an eye injury, punctual action is necessary. If an international object is lodged in the eye, prevent scrubing it. Instead, keep the afflicted eye closed and seek clinical assistance quickly. For chemical exposure, purge the eye with water for at the very least 15 mins while holding the eyelid open.


Trick steps for emergency treatment:



  • Do not attempt to remove things.

  • Stay clear of making use of ointments or medicine without assistance.

  • Seek professional aid for any kind of injury that impacts vision.


If the eye is cut or punctured, cover it with a clean and sterile dressing and avoid any kind of pressure. Emergency treatment is essential in such scenarios.

Display Time Standards for Children


The American Academy of Pediatrics recommends limiting display time for children matured 2 to 5 to one hour each day of top notch programs. For youngsters younger than 18 months, prevent using display media, except for video clip chatting.



  • Age 0-18 months: No screen time, except for video calls.

  • Age 2-5 years: Approximately 1 hour of supervised display time.

  • Age 6 and older: Consistent restrictions on display time, guaranteeing it does not interfere with sleep, physical activity, and various other healthy practices.


Motivating outside play and eye breaks can combat eye stress. Parents ought to keep track of material to ensure it is age-appropriate and educational.


Common Pediatric Eye Problems


Several eye problems can affect kids. Early detection is essential to efficient therapy.



  1. Amblyopia (Lazy Eye): This happens when one eye does not create correct vision. Treatment usually includes spots or eye drops to enhance the weak eye's stamina.


  2. Strabismus (Went Across Eyes): Misalignment of the eyes can result in dual vision or depth understanding concerns. Treatment might entail glasses, vision therapy, or surgery.


  3. Refractive Errors: Nearsightedness (nearsightedness), hyperopia (farsightedness), and astigmatism are common. Regular eye exams can help to recognize and correct these issues early.



Establishing a regular for eye tests with a primary eye care expert is vital, preferably prior to age 3. Normal examinations make certain surveillance of eye wellness as kids expand.

Acknowledging Age-Related Vision Loss


Age-related vision loss usually includes conditions such as presbyopia, cataracts, and macular degeneration.



  • Presbyopia influences near vision, making it difficult to read or see things up close. This frequently takes place in individuals over 40.

  • Cataracts lead to clouding of the lens, resulting in fuzzy vision and glare. Regular eye exams can assist identify cataracts early.

  • Macular degeneration effects main vision and can significantly impact everyday activities.


People may also experience enhanced sensitivity to light and troubles with comparison. Regular testings are very important for very early detection and monitoring of these conditions.
